    Abstract:

    According to the formulas of effective population size,which were brought forward by Doyle and Talbot,we estimated the effective population size(Ne)for rapid growth line fundamental stock in Portunus trituberculatus.The real Ne was 213,which corresponded to a rate of inbreeding(F)of 0.23%.Results indicated that F is relatively small,and inbreeding depression was in a low level,however,the cost of conservation was too high,it did not meet the conservation requirements.In light of breed conservation model in livestock and poultry,we investigated rapid growth line fundamental stock in P.trituberculatus on methods of selecting parents and ratio of dams and sires and the size of conservation population.We made the rules as follows:random selecting parents,the ratio of dams and sires is 1∶1,and the number of dams and sires is 131,respectively.In this situation,genetic diversity of rapid growth line fundamental stock is preferably rich,which satisfies selective breeding,at the same time the cost of breed conservation is economical.This is only a theoretical model of breed conservation,and it needs the process of gradual improvement of breeding populations in the future.
